The Impact of Texting Services for the Homeless

Implementing SMS services for the homeless has had a profound impact on their lives. Texting has proven to be an accessible and efficient way to provide support and resources to those in need. Organizations leveraging mobile communication have created a safety net for the homeless, offering assistance at their fingertips.

Some key ways in which texting services have made a difference include:

  • Emergency alerts about available shelters and resources.
  • Access to healthcare information and services.
  • Job opportunities and training programs.
  • Mental health support through crisis hotlines.
  • Community resources for food, clothing, and other essential needs.

Studies have shown that SMS services not only improve access to vital resources but also contribute to a sense of connection and belonging for the homeless population. By receiving timely information and assistance via text, individuals feel more supported and empowered to improve their circumstances.

Challenges Faced by Homeless Individuals

Limited Access to Technology

Accessing technology is a major hurdle for homeless individuals. Without smartphones or computers, staying connected to SMS services becomes challenging. Limited access to devices restricts their ability to receive important information and resources promptly.

Privacy and Security Concerns

Privacy and security are top concerns for the homeless population utilizing SMS services. Sharing personal information over text messages raises fears of potential breaches and exploitation. Safeguarding sensitive data is crucial for maintaining trust in using these services.

How to Get Involved

Donating Devices and Funds

When looking to support homeless individuals through texting services, consider donating smartphones or funds to organizations that help SMS programs. Providing these resources can help bridge the digital divide and ensure that more individuals have access to crucial information and support.

Volunteering Opportunities

Another impactful way to get involved is by volunteering your time. Many organizations running texting initiatives for the homeless rely on volunteers to answer messages, provide support, and connect individuals to essential services. Your time and dedication can make a significant difference in the lives of those in need.
